Hỏi đáp

Chia sẻ kiến thức, cùng nhau phát triển

Giá trị mặc định khi cấp phát bộ nhớ cho List trong C#

08:47 08-04-2018 527 lượt xem 3 bình luận 17:50 08-04-2018

Chào mọi người,

Mọi người ơi cho mình hỏi, khi mình khai báo và cấp phát bộ nhớ cho một List trong C# như bên dưới:

List<int> ds = new List<int>(5);

Thì trong List ds có chứa sẵn 5 giá trị mặc định bằng 0 như trong mảng một chiều không vậy.

Cảm ơn mọi người đã giúp mình giải đáp thắc mắc

Bình luận

Để bình luận, bạn cần đăng nhập bằng tài khoản Howkteam.

Đăng nhập
K9 SuperAdmin, KquizAdmin, KquizAuthor đã bình luận 10:13 08-04-2018

bạn code ngay và luôn rồi lấy giá trị ra sẽ rõ

Hieu Trinh đã bình luận 15:55 08-04-2018

Cảm ơn bạn K9, mình dùng thử foreach để in các phần tử ra màn hình thì không có thấy gì cả. Mình đoán nó có lẽ là null, vì bản thân List nó là kiểu tham chiếu

Câu hỏi mới nhất